Assisted Living Locations in Rome
Most assisted living facilities in Rome, Georgia, are located downtown, in the northwest/Berry College area. Assisted living, independent living, and memory care are offered at Riverwood Senior Living, located at 511 W 10th St NE, near Valley Healthcare. The facility is just a short drive from US 27. Highlands Senior Living Rome is located at 1168 Chulio Rd SE in the Appalachian foothills, offering assisted living and memory care. Renaissance Marquis is set on an 11-acre campus at 3126 Cedartown Hwy SW, and has assisted living, independent living, and memory care. It is directly on US 27/SR 1 and is near shops.
Hospitals in Rome
Living in Rome, seniors can get medical care at the largest hospital, Atrium Health Floyd Medical Center at 304 Turner McCall Blvd SW. It is located directly on US-27/SR-1. Seniors can also get care at AdventHealth Redmond, such as surgical, cardiac, and rehabilitative care. The Specialty Hospital is for patients who need post-acute or rehabilitative care.
Things to Do in Rome
Being located in the foothills of the Appalachian Mountains, Rome has so much natural beauty to explore and so many activities for seniors. Those looking to get a little exercise can walk the historic tree tour. You can see the Town Green Interactive Fountain, the Clocktower, and get free admission to the Rome Area History Museum. If you happen to visit on the first Saturday in March through October between 12 and 1:15 p.m., you can climb to the top of the clock tower.
Catch a musical performance by the Rome Symphony Orchestra at the Rome City Auditorium. History buffs will want to visit Myrtle Hill Cemetery, established in 1857 on 32 acres that was formerly a Civil War fort. It has 20,000 plots, with more than 300 plots in the Confederate section. If you download the Myrtle Hill Cemetery mobile app, you can participate in its interactive GPS-enabled walking tour. Berry College campus, the world’s largest college campus at 27,000 acres, is the best place to go to get lost in nature and see an abundance of wildlife like deer. Sports fans can join their community at a game to cheer on the Rome Emperors, the city’s minor league baseball team. Use transportation like the Rome Transit Department’s fixed-route buses or ridesharing to get to all these fun activities.
Senior Living Statistics for Rome, Georgia
Average Senior Living Costs by Housing Type
| Housing Type | Average Monthly Cost |
|---|---|
| Assisted Living | $3,949 |
| Memory Care | $3,949 |
| Independent Living | $3,918 |
| Nursing Home: Private Room | $4,064 |
| Nursing Home: Semi-Private Room | $4,000 |
| Nursing Home: Studio | $5,223 |
| Nursing Home: One Bedroom | $5,657 |
Average Cost of Assisted Living in Rome
| City | Average Monthly Cost |
|---|---|
| Rome | $3,949 |
| LaFayette | $3,287 |
| Resaca | $3,464 |
Here is how the average cost of assisted living in Rome compares to Georgia and the national average:
| Area | Average Monthly Cost |
|---|---|
| Rome | $3,949 |
| Georgia | $3,583 |
| United States | $4,546 |
